How Pendulum Works . A pendulum is a mass suspended from a pivot point that is free to swing back and forth. Besides masses on springs, pendulums are another example of a system that will exhibit simple harmonic motion, at least approximately, as long as the amplitude of the oscillations is small. It consists of a weight (bob) suspended from a pivot by a string or a very light rod so that it can swing freely. Pendulum, body suspended from a fixed point so that it can swing back and forth under the influence of gravity. A pendulum is a device that is found in wall clocks. The advantage of a pendulum for timekeeping is that it is an approximate harmonic. Pendulums are simple systems that can teach us a ton of interesting physics. A simple pendulum is defined to have a point mass, also known as the pendulum bob, which is suspended from a string of length l with negligible mass (figure \(\pageindex{1}\)).
